Alliance Games is a decentralized infrastructure platform for game development and hosting. It offers AI-powered creation tools, a blockchain-integrated multiplayer backend, and a global distributed node network.

It connects multiple networks using reusable Actions and Shortcuts, allowing developers to integrate smart contracts without complex custom builds. With its intent-based architecture, users define desired outcomes while Enso handles routing and execution across chains efficiently.
